ICO Fines UK Water Firms After 20-Month Windows Breach: Lessons for Admins
The UK Information Commissioner’s Office (ICO) has levied a £963,900 fine against South Staffordshire Plc and South Staffordshire Water Plc after a protracted cyber-attack exposed the personal...